Sincronizando servidores com rsync

Precisa sincronizar um servidor com velocidade, e precisão?
Use o rsync! Ele se utiliza de um algoritmo que sincroniza apenas as diferenças dos arquivos. Com isso o ganho de velocidade é tremendo.
E o uso deste comando é facílimo. A sintaxe é assim:

rsync -av --rsh="ssh -l user" user@endereço_ip:/backup  /home/local/

Onde:

  • user – usuário utilizado para conectar o ssh
  • endereço_ip – o ip do servidor para conectar
  • /backup – pasta a ser sincronizado
  • /home/local – pasta que receberá os arquivos

O comando em sua sintaxe normal ficaria assim:

#para mandar arquivos para um servidor remoto

rsync -av --rsh="ssh -l jose"  /home/jose jose@192.168.0.1:/backup

#para recuperar arquivos de um servidor remoto

rsync -av --rsh="ssh -l jose" jose@192.168.0.1:/backup  /home/jose

Para mais informações podem checar estes sites:




Deixe uma resposta

Preencha os seus dados abaixo ou clique em um ícone para log in:

Logotipo do WordPress.com

Você está comentando utilizando sua conta WordPress.com. Sair / Alterar )

Imagem do Twitter

Você está comentando utilizando sua conta Twitter. Sair / Alterar )

Foto do Facebook

Você está comentando utilizando sua conta Facebook. Sair / Alterar )

Foto do Google+

Você está comentando utilizando sua conta Google+. Sair / Alterar )

Conectando a %s